WD Co-Auto is seeking a dynamic Marketing Coordinator to play a key role in shaping and delivering impactful marketing initiatives. Location: This permanent, full-time role is in-office in Calgary. What you’ll do: Reporting to the Sr. Vice President, you will be responsible for the development and delivery of integrated campaigns, maintaining our digital presence, managing CRM (HubSpot) data and workflows, coordinating content creation, maintaining the company website, and supporting event and physical marketing initiatives. Professional Conduct & Alignment: Consistently demonstrates professionalism and adherence to company values, policies, procedures, and guidelines in all marketing activities and interactions. Creative Direction & Messaging: Participates directly in strategic discussions with the leadership team to align marketing initiatives with executive vision and business priorities. Actively contributes to campaign ideation by proposing messaging angles, creative concepts that align with brand voice and strategic goals. Campaign Execution: Integrated marketing campaigns (email, digital, print, physical) are planned and executed on schedule, meeting performance goals such as open rates, click-through rates, engagement, and conversions. CRM Management: HubSpot records, workflows, forms, and dashboards are accurately maintained and optimized to support effective campaign tracking and sales collaboration. Website & Content Accuracy: Company website and social media channels (LinkedIn, Instagram, etc.) are regularly updated with accurate, engaging, and SEO‑optimized content that supports campaigns and builds audience engagement. Resource Coordination: External vendors, designers, agencies, and printers are effectively managed to deliver high‑quality creative assets, marketing materials, and event support. Event Support & Logistics: Tradeshows, dealer/customer events, and related initiatives are supported with timely coordination, promotional materials, and effective execution—including physical logistics such as materials preparation, shipping, and on‑site setup. Reporting & Insights: Campaign performance is regularly monitored and analyzed, with reports delivered that include actionable insights and recommendations for continuous improvement. Cross‑Functional Collaboration: Marketing activities are aligned with business objectives through effective collaboration with sales, operations, and leadership teams. Day‑to‑day marketing operations are supported through timely coordination with internal teams and external partners, ensuring projects are delivered on time and to standard. Market Research: Competitive and market research is conducted regularly to inform strategy and enhance campaign relevance and effectiveness. Contribute research and insights that add measurable value to campaign planning and execution. Presentation & Documentation: Reports, presentations, and documentation are prepared accurately and on time to support internal communications and decision‑making. What you’ll bring: A degree or diploma in marketing from an accredited college or university. Three to four years of experience in a B2B marketing position. Experience in researching and executing marketing campaigns through various channels, including social media and email campaigns. Thorough understanding of different CRM software. Excellent communication and presentation skills. Strong team player with excellent collaboration and interpersonal skills. Excellent time management and adaptability to changing tasks and priorities.
